What they do

An Electrician works on electrical systems in buildings. Installs electrical wiring and lighting in new construction, and repairs or upgrade wiring, outlets or other parts of older electrical systems. Checks safety and makes installations or repairs that are in compliance with local building codes. May also specialize in electrical work required in different manufacturing industries, electrical systems for cars, plane or boats, or electrical and lighting work in the film industry.

Job Description

Industrial Electrician - 1st, 2nd & 3rd Shift Job Summary We are hiring experienced Industrial Electricians to support electrical maintenance and production operations in a busy manufacturing environment. This position is responsible for troubleshooting, repairing, maintaining, and installing industrial electrical systems and equipment to keep production running safely and efficiently. Prior industrial electrician experience is required.
